The Service Breakdown: What to Expect
When it comes to taxi services, reliability, safety, and customer satisfaction are paramount. Here's a closer look at the key aspects of Cheap as Taxi's services:
Affordability:
- Cheap as Taxi's offers some of the most competitive rates in New Zealand, which is its primary selling point.
- Discounts and promo codes may be available for first-time users.
Vehicle Quality:
- Many customers report mixed reviews regarding the taxi fleet, specifically related to cleanliness and maintenance.
- Older vehicles comprised the majority of the fleet, leading some rider experiences to be less than stellar.
Driver Professionalism:
- The training and professionalism of drivers have faced scrutiny. While some drivers receive accolades for their friendly demeanor, others have been criticized for lacking local knowledge and driving etiquette.
Safety Concerns:
- A crucial component for any taxi service is passenger safety. While some riders feel secure, others have raised alarms, indicating that there could be inconsistencies in vetting drivers.
Customer Complaints: A Cautionary Tale
Despite the enticing offers, Cheap as Taxi's has garnered a plethora of complaints that potential riders should consider:
Delayed Pickup Times:
- Many customers report substantial delays in taxis arriving at designated pickup points.
System Malfunctions:
- Various riders have experienced issues with the booking system, including last-minute cancellations or lack of confirmation.
Inconsistent Pricing:
- A notable complaint has been around unexplained fare surges at times, leaving customers puzzled and sometimes frustrated.
Customer Support:
- Feedback is mixed on customer service. Complaints about difficulty reaching support or unveiling solutions evenly splits opinions.
